CDI!
Without a doubt, the CDI makes a huge difference. Benchmark Performance GPSd their stock Teryx at 47 mph. With only the CDI, it went 59 mph.

And, it eliminates the timing retard below 5 mph and really lets it rip!

Our Teryx will now burn all 4 tires from a standing stop for a good 15 feet, and way longer than that in 2WD!

The other things we have done are a bolt on 2 seat cage, DWT Racing Beadlock wheels, and a AC Racing slip on muffler.

I thought about making the roll cage shorter, then thought about strapping the suspension down somehow, lowering the air in the tires, removing the shocks, buying another trailer, etc,.

I have a 1997 24' trailer. The ramp opening is only 62" high, the Teryx is 75" high. My head would hit the roll bar if i took 13" off of it.

My trailer is kind of old, so I am not afraid to modify it. I am going to get a larger rear door and extend the doorframe to fit the new door height. I will loose the bed above the door, but that's ok.
